LDL. Hero State Trooper Killed in Delaware DMV Shooting Saves Lives Before Passing

Delaware — Tragedy struck at a Delaware DMV today when a gunman opened fire, leaving one devoted state trooper dead but credited with saving multiple lives.

Corporal Matthew Tyler Snook, a dedicated officer and loving husband and father, was on an overtime assignment at the DMV when the violence erupted. Witnesses report that Ty acted instantly to protect those around him. He pushed others out of harm’s way, instructed them to run, and stood between innocent civilians and the shooter.

In the process, he was shot from behind and later succumbed to his injuries. Authorities confirmed that his actions allowed numerous individuals to escape the scene unharmed.

Snook’s family now faces the heartbreak of losing a husband, father, and provider. His young daughter will grow up knowing her father as a hero, yet experiencing the void left by his absence. Colleagues describe him as someone whose commitment to service and instinct to protect defined his life, both on and off duty.

“Ty lived his oath every day,” said a fellow officer. “He was the first to help, the first to protect, the last to think of himself.”

A memorial is being planned for Corporal Snook, and community members are being asked to send messages of support and condolences to his family during this incredibly difficult time.

His legacy as a protector and hero will not be forgotten.
